Analysis: Consequences Of A World Without Newspapers

By Special Contributor Larry Kane

PHILADELPHIA (CBS) - These are tough times for newspapers and nowhere is the survival battle being fought harder than in Philadelphia.

Area film producer Lenny Feinberg is the creator of Black and White and Dead All Over, a story surrounding the value of investigative journalism.

It features Barbara Laker, part of a reporting team at the Philadelphia Daily News that won a Pulitzer Prize for rooting out corruption.
Laker, who continues at the Daily News thinks papers will survive.

She joins the producer , director, veteran area broadcaster and Temple Professor Paul Gluck when we look at the consequences of a world without newspapers Sunday on VOR on TCN at 9:30 p.m.
